2. Challenges in the Petrochemical Industry


The petrochemical industry is fraught with challenges that can hinder productivity and safety. Key issues include:

2.1 Harsh Operating Environments


Petrochemical facilities often operate in extreme conditions, including high temperatures, corrosive substances, and the potential for hazardous spills. These factors can lead to accelerated wear and tear on traditional cable management systems, necessitating the need for more resilient alternatives.

2.2 Safety Regulations and Compliance


Compliance with safety regulations is non-negotiable in the petrochemical sector. Any failure to adhere to these standards can result in severe penalties, operational shutdowns, or even catastrophic accidents. Consequently, cable tray systems must be designed to meet stringent safety requirements while also providing ease of access for maintenance.

2.3 Space Constraints


Many petrochemical facilities face spatial limitations, making the efficient use of space critical. Cable trays should not only accommodate a large volume of cables but also minimize their footprint, allowing for easier installation and maintenance.

4. Innovative Cable Tray Solutions for the Petrochemical Sector


To address the various challenges faced by the petrochemical industry, innovative cable tray solutions have been developed. These solutions prioritize durability, safety, and efficiency.

4.1 Material Selection for Durability


When selecting materials for cable trays, it is important to consider their ability to withstand harsh environments. **Stainless steel** and **fiberglass-reinforced plastic** are two popular options. Stainless steel provides excellent corrosion resistance, while fiberglass is lightweight and resistant to many chemicals, making it ideal for certain applications.

4.2 Design Considerations for Safety


Safety should be at the forefront of cable tray design. Features such as **non-conductive coatings**, **fire-resistant materials**, and **ventilated designs** help mitigate risks associated with electrical hazards and overheating. Additionally, implementing **cable management accessories**, such as cable ties and brackets, ensures that cables are securely fastened.

4.3 Modular Cable Tray Systems


Modular cable tray systems are gaining popularity due to their versatility and ease of installation. These systems allow for easy expansion and customization, which is especially beneficial for facilities that may experience changes in cable requirements over time. The modular design also simplifies maintenance, as individual sections can be replaced without disrupting the entire system.

8. Frequently Asked Questions


8.1 What are cable trays used for in the petrochemical industry?


Cable trays are designed to support and manage electrical cables in petrochemical facilities, ensuring safety, organization, and compliance with regulations.

8.2 How do I choose the right cable tray system for my facility?


Consider factors such as material durability, design safety features, and your facility's specific cable management needs when selecting a cable tray system.

8.3 Are modular cable tray systems worth the investment?


Yes, modular systems offer flexibility, scalability, and ease of maintenance, making them a cost-effective choice for growing facilities.

8.4 What materials are most commonly used for cable trays?


Common materials include stainless steel, aluminum, and fiberglass-reinforced plastic, each offering unique benefits for different applications.

8.5 How can I ensure compliance with safety regulations when using cable trays?


Choose cable tray systems that meet industry standards and ensure regular inspections and maintenance to uphold safety compliance.
